At&t announced that it phased out its 3g network beginning in february 2022. verizon announced that it will finish shutting down its 3g network by december 31, 2022. t mobile announced that it finished shutting down sprint's 3g cdma network as of march 31, 2022 and sprint's 4g lte network as of june 30, 2022. Verizon delayed its plans to shut down its 3g network several times but has finally settled on a date. the 3g network will be shut down on december 31, 2022. the good news is these shutdowns shouldn't affect very many people. as long as your device can access 4g lte, you'll be able to still get a connection. 4g coverage has had a long time to. The 3g shutdown is complete. here is when each network shut down 3g: at&t shut off 3g as of february 22, 2022. verizon turned off 3g as of december 31, 2022. t mobile shut down: sprint's 3g as of march 31, 2022. t mobile's 3g as of july 1, 2022.
